安装运行 项目需要安装python 3.8及以上版本,pytorch 1.7及以上版本和torchvision 0.8及以上版本。此外,作者强烈建议安装支持CUDA的PyTorch和TorchVision。安装Segment Anything:python -m pip install -e segment_anything 安装GroundingDINO:python -m pip install -e GroundingDINO 安装diffusers:pip install --up...
四、GroundingDINO: Detect Everything with Text Prompt 以下是运行 GroundingDINO 演示的分步教程: 4.1 Download the pretrained weights cd Grounded-Segment-Anything# download the pretrained groundingdino-swin-tiny modelwget https:///IDEA-Research/GroundingDINO/releases/download/v0.1.0-alpha/groundingdino_swi...
2.安装Grounded-SAM项目 将github: github.com/IDEA-Researc中的文件下载到本地 3.安装组件模型 Install Segment Anything: python -m pip install -e segment_anything Install Grounding DINO: python -m pip install -e GroundingDINO Install RAM & Tag2Text: ...
继Meta发布Segment-Anything后,国内Idea-research两天时间二创的Grounded-SAM非常优秀。原作者之前发布的DINO文-图语义识别基础上结合SAM强大的Mask能力识别出物体精确轮廓,再结合SD重新生成新的内容拼接上去,…
dino的自动下载一直不成功,我就手动安装在model-groundingdino的文件夹里,但始终还是不能识别,后来在秋叶包里的环境维护中,一键安装了torch2.0.0(CUDA 11.8)+Formers0.0.17,但还是提示上述错误。其他功能都可用,就是dino一直不能识别。求救!
# setup the input image and text promptforSAM2and GroundingDINO#VERYimportant:text queries need to be lowercased+endwitha dotTEXT_PROMPT="robot."IMG_PATH="robot_almost_back_closer_180/left/left_50.png"inference(TEXT_PROMPT,IMG_PATH)
dino │ └── groundingdino_bm1684x_fp16.bmodel#用于BM1684X的FP16 BModel,batch_size=1├── python │ ├── custom_model.py#定制模块,用于初始化和创建groundingdino和sam实例│ ├── gdsam_server.py#业务中台│ ├── gdsam_util.py##辅助函数文件│ ├── groundingdino#groundingdino...
Grounded-Segment-Anything是一个通过结合Grounding DINO和Segment Anything 来创建一个非常有趣的Demo,旨在检测和分割任何带有文本输入的东西! 由于它需要运行在英伟达的GPU上,对于CUDA和PyTorch也有要求。而配置这样的环境,有时候没有那么容易。比如使用坑爹的CUDA Version:12.x。本文旨在基于腾讯云云服务器CVM来构建一套...
dino │ └── groundingdino_bm1684x_fp16.bmodel # 用于BM1684X的FP16 BModel,batch_size=1├── python │ ├── custom_model.py # 定制模块,用于初始化和创建groundingdino和sam实例│ ├── gdsam_server.py # 业务中台│ ├── gdsam_util.py # #辅助函数文件│ ├── groundingdino #...
automatic: 通过组合BLIP(https://github.com/salesforce/BLIP) + Grounding DINO + Segment Anything实现无交互式检测+分割(无需指定prompt)。 Tips: 如果您想用Grounding DINO在一句话中检测多个对象, 我们建议用.分隔每个名称, 比如: cat.dog.chair。 安装依赖包 !git clone https://github.com/IDEA-Research...